Reviews for Birds of Prey (and the Fantabulous Emancipation of One Harley Quinn) have been overwhelmingly positive and the signs are now pointing to it being another DCEU hit for Warner Bros. That's much needed after some early misfires, of course, and we now have a first look at the Hot Toys action figure featuring the likeness of Margot Robbie's Harley Quinn. 

The violent nature of Joker meant that we didn't get any merchandise for that movie, but Birds of Prey will clearly be a lot different and fans of the Clown Prince of Crime can at least get their hands on the woman once known as Dr. Harleen Quinzel. 

It's an incredible detailed action figure which gives us our best look yet at one of the many outfits Harley will be wearing in the DC Comics adaptation, not to mention some of the weapons and accessories she'll be packing. This figure even comes bundled with her trademark roller skates!
